MANILA, Philippines — Labor Secretary Silvestre Bello III said on Wednesday he will ask for government approval to allow 5,000 more healthcare workers to be deployed abroad, double the annual cap in a country that is one of the world’s biggest sources of nurses.

After lobbying by nurses groups, Bello said he will recommend to the coronavirus task force on Thursday that the cap is raised.

Nurses are among the more than 10 million Filipinos who work and live overseas, with annual remittances in excess of $30 billion a key driver for the country’s consumption-driven economy.
